| /// Select the Mips CPU for the given triple and cpu name. |
| /// FIXME: Merge with the copy in MipsSubtarget.cpp |
| StringRef MIPS_MC::selectMipsCPU(const Triple &TT, StringRef CPU) { |
| if (CPU.empty() || CPU == "generic") { |
| if (TT.getSubArch() == llvm::Triple::MipsSubArch_r6) { |
| if (TT.isMIPS32()) |
| CPU = "mips32r6"; |
| else |
| CPU = "mips64r6"; |
| } else { |
| if (TT.isMIPS32()) |
| CPU = "mips32"; |
| else |
| CPU = "mips64"; |
| } |
| } |
| return CPU; |
| } |

| namespace { |
| |
| class MipsMCInstrAnalysis : public MCInstrAnalysis { |
| public: |
| MipsMCInstrAnalysis(const MCInstrInfo *Info) : MCInstrAnalysis(Info) {} |
| |
| bool evaluateBranch(const MCInst &Inst, uint64_t Addr, uint64_t Size, |
| uint64_t &Target) const override { |
| unsigned NumOps = Inst.getNumOperands(); |
| if (NumOps == 0) |
| return false; |
| switch (Info->get(Inst.getOpcode()).OpInfo[NumOps - 1].OperandType) { |
| case MCOI::OPERAND_UNKNOWN: |
| case MCOI::OPERAND_IMMEDIATE: |
| // jal, bal ... |
| Target = Inst.getOperand(NumOps - 1).getImm(); |
| return true; |
| case MCOI::OPERAND_PCREL: |
| // b, j, beq ... |
| Target = Addr + Inst.getOperand(NumOps - 1).getImm(); |
| return true; |
| default: |
| return false; |
| } |
| } |
| }; |
| } |
